A prominent golf club in Maidstone is looking for an Assistant Greenkeeper to join the team. This role involves maintaining high-quality playing surfaces and requires assisting in daily turf care, operating machinery, and following health and safety practices.

Candidates should have a strong attention to detail, be passionate about golf, and be able to work efficiently in various weather conditions.

The role offers an hourly rate of £12.21 and multiple employee benefits, including free golf and discounts on food.
